Head of Marketing

📍 Location: London Stadium / Hybrid

💼 Full-time | Permanent

💰 Salary: £70,000 - £80,000pa

Reporting to: Director of Brand, Marketing & Digital

West Ham United Football Club is on the lookout for an experienced, commercially minded marketing leader to shape the future of our brand.

We are seeking a visionary Head of Marketing to lead the execution of brand, media, and marketing strategies across the Club. You’ll drive campaigns that engage fans, grow audiences, and deliver real commercial impact — across everything from ticketing and retail to hospitality and partnerships.

This is an exciting opportunity to join one of the Premier League’s most ambitious clubs and lead a talented team at the intersection of sport, culture, and media.

🔑 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ead the development and execution of integrated marketing strategies across the Club.
  • Own and evolve the West Ham United brand, ensuring consistency and relevance across all channels.
  • Oversee and deliver high-performing campaigns to drive commercial results in key areas including Hospitality, Ticketing, Retail, Membership, Events, and Venue hire.
  • Lead major Club-wide campaigns and product launches, working with internal and external stakeholders.
  • Collaborate with partners to co-create innovative and impactful marketing activations.
  • Support the ideation and go-to-market strategy for new products, services, and revenue opportunities.
  • Oversee the management and growth of key digital platforms, including the Club website and mobile app, with a focus on user experience and engagement.
  • Report to senior leadership and the Board, providing insight, analysis, and strategic recommendations.
  • Set and manage departmental budgets.
  • Build, manage, and develop a high-performing marketing team.

🎯 The Ideal Candidate Will Have:

  • Proven experience in a senior marketing role, ideally within football, sport, media, or entertainment.
  • A track record of growing audiences and converting attention into commercial success across channels such as ticketing, partnerships, digital monetisation, and retail.
  • Experience leading and developing dynamic, cross-functional marketing and media teams.
  • A digital-first mindset with expertise in brand storytelling across multiple formats and platforms (short and long-form content, social, web, video, etc.).
  • Exceptional project management and stakeholder engagement skills — with the confidence to work closely with creatives, agencies, partners, and internal leaders.
  • Data-led decision making and performance tracking skills, with the ability to demonstrate return on investment.
